Checklist item 7: Verify the nightly search reindex on Quillstone completed before 04:00 and that document counts match the primary store within 0.5%. If the delta exceeds threshold, the reindex job must be rerun before traffic ramps at 08:00. Last week's run on the Harlow cluster skipped two shards, so confirm shard coverage explicitly. The name of the engineer accountable for this check appears below.

signatory, yahog-badug: Quenix Ulaael

Subject: Memtrace cut-over complete

Team,

Cut-over to Memtrace v2 for GPU memory profiling finished last night. Old v1 agents are disabled; any tickets referencing v1 dashboards should be closed as resolved-by-migration. Sampling overhead is now under 2% and allocation traces include kernel names. Known gap: profiles older than 30 days were not migrated. Point customers at the v2 docs for setup questions. For reference when troubleshooting, the agent now runs with the following configuration.

settings of bagaf-bawip:
[aldax]
port = 5000
region = south-4
host = aldax.brasklabs.corp
team = brivan
timeout_ms = 2000
retries = 2

## TideScope Widget — Data Stores

Quick rundown for release cuts: tide predictions live in the harborcast schema, refreshed nightly by the Moonpull job. Cache tables can be truncated safely; prediction tables cannot. Before tagging a release, sanity-check row counts against last week. To do that, connect using the string below.

database URL for bahop-yagep: mssql://sildor_svc:35ha7jz@db-fb6d.nelvrodyn.example:5432/casath